Summary

This sermon explores spiritual maturity, focusing on the Apostle Paul's letter to the Corinthian church, which revealed deep divisions and spiritual immaturity among believers. Using 1 Corinthians 3, the pastor defines spiritual maturity as an ongoing process of becoming more dependent on God and moving from spiritual infancy to spiritual growth. The key message emphasizes the importance of uniting around Christ's central message rather than creating factions around human leaders, with the practical takeaway being that Christians should continuously strive to grow spiritually and align their lives with God's desires instead of remaining spiritually immature.
